
A 94-year-old woman crashed into a parked semi truck Wednesday evening after taking her eyes off the road to search for something in her car.
It happened on July 26th, in Hitchcock, Oklahoma at approximately 8:18 p.m.
According to the Oklahoma Highway Patrol, 94-year-old Charleyne Meier was driving south on County Road 2610 when she began to search for something inside of her vehicle. The car went off the right side of the road and crashed into a 2002 Peterbilt tractor trailer parked on the right shoulder.
The semi truck was unoccupied at the time of the wreck.
Meier was taken to a nearby hospital with head, torso, and leg injuries but seemed to be in a stable condition.
The accident report states that drugs or alcohol did not appear to be a factor in the crash.
